Sophomore Snippets: Mr. Manz

PLAN Testing The PLAN test is scheduled for Thursday, November 10. Encouraged for all sophomores, this test offers a low-pressure, low-cost preview of the ACT, which most students take before post-high-school training. Additionally, the test provides personalized direction on career matches. The fee is $12.00, payable by check to "Defiance High School" (or cash) to Mrs. Jenalee Niese in the main office. There is still time for any sophomore to sign up – please contact Mr. Manz for details or fee concerns. Please take advantage of this worthwhile offer. On the web: www.planstudent.org.

Junior Updates From the Desk of Mrs. Gable

Math Tutoring Monday & Wednesday: 2:45-3:30 w/ Mr. Wahl (Room 103) Tuesday & Thursday: 7:00-7:45 am w/ Mr.

Weaver (Room 105)

Parents, please encourage your junior to share with you the handouts received in English classes from Mrs. Gable. Juniors were given “Get Set for College”, March2Success, a list of useful web addresses and much more. Juniors planning to attend college after high school should take the ACT at least twice this year. The ACT is a college entrance exam required by most colleges/universities. (Fee waivers may be available for students on free or reduced lunches; see Mrs. Gable.) Students register for the ACT online at www.actstudent.org. Please have your student register for the December and April or February and June tests. This site includes preparation for testing, planning for college and exploring career options. Students may also wish to take the SAT in addition to the ACT if they are considering an out of state school. Register at sat.collegeboard.org/register. Juniors will take the free ASVAB (Armed Services Vocational Aptitude Battery) on November 17th. The ASVAB combines aptitudes, interests and values to produce a list of career choices for each student. It’s not too early to plan for a career/college after high school. Please check out the many websites given in English classes. Please call with any questions (419) 784-2777 or email: [email protected].
